    Hi...
    I have to go away this evening and I have a question...Sparky should have his insulin shot at 7:30 pm, I will be leaving at 5:00, won't be home until after 10:00 pm. In your opinions should I administer the injection early or wait and give it when I get back home?

    Thanks in advance for all your speedy answers
    Pam

  • #2
    Re: Better to give insulin shot early or late?

    In that situation, I would probably FEED and give the shot early, and maybe pull back a little bit on the dose. I also will sometimes test my dog right before feeding and shot to see where here bg stands.

    You could also wait until you get home, then work Sparky back up to the regular hour over the next couple of days.
